What You Will Do
  • Verify all Maintenance History File (MHF) worksheets, vendor release certificates, and supporting documents for completeness and accuracy of work performed
  • Ensure all maintenance records comply with regulatory, customer, and P&WC Quality Procedures
  • Verify availability of required records including Life Limited Parts (LLP), back-to-birth records, airworthiness certificates, and other mandated documentation within work packages
  • Perform engine logbook reviews including Life Consumption Factor (LCF) calculations, LRU TSN/TSO verification, and assigned Line Gate inspection processes during engine shop visits
  • Ensure all reports, release tags, and material labels tally accurately with the physical identification of parts and components issued to engine assembly
  • Identify documentation non-conformities and ensure timely rectification by operations personnel
  • Participate in engine pre-induction meetings with cross-functional stakeholders (Operations, Planning, Engineering, Quality, Vendors)
  • Work closely with internal teams to resolve documentation, traceability, and compliance issues efficiently
  • Verify and prepare documentation required for releasing finished engines back to service
  • Ensure timely delivery of completed engine release packets to the Customer Manager
  • Compile critical data and ensure accuracy in established shop visit report formats for customer submission
  • Ensure engine shop visit history records are properly maintained, secured, and archived for future review
  • Manage storage of MHF and history records at P&WC or approved vendor locations
  • Perform accurate data loading and updates in the Quality Control Track System
